Okay, some questions.

I have a 1997 expedition, eddie bauer edition. It has a 5.4 v8 in it. The odometer thing says it's getting anywhere from 11-12 mpg, does this seem right? It seems kind of low, even for that big of a car. A full size hummer nearly gets better than that.

Also, over the last week or so, i've noticed that as not being accurate. Before, my odometer and my 'miles to empty' reading were about the same. Now, it's going crazy. I will put $60 in, it'll tell me 1xx miles, and about 2 miles down the road, it'll jump down to 30 miles to empty, etc. It was very accurate before, and it feels now like we are putting more gas in it than we really should be or have. $60 used to last a week if not longer, now every other day we are having to put $60 in it or it's dinging empty fuel.

What do you suggest checking to fix the problem? There is no check engine light, or no rough idle or anything, the truck appears to be driving fine, but I know that there is no way suddenly (driving the same mileage every day), it started sucking down that much gas.

Fill up your tank until the pump clicks off and record how many miles you have or reset the mileage counter. The next time you go to fill up, fill it up again until the pump clicks off, notice how many galllons you put in the tank then divide the amount of miles you drove since your last fill up by the number of gallons it took to fill up, and that will be your real mpg. Do this 3-5 times to get an average mpg number. 12mpg is pretty average especially for city driving, to help mpg make sure your tires are aired up and replace your fuel filter every 30,000 miles.
